What is a new grad software engineer?

A New Grad Software Engineer job is an entry-level software engineering role designed for recent college graduates with a degree in computer science or a related field. These roles typically involve writing and testing code, debugging software, and collaborating with more experienced engineers on various projects. Companies hire new grad engineers to help them grow their skills while contributing to real-world software development. The position often includes mentorship, training, and opportunities for career advancement.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a new grad software engineer?

To thrive as a New Grad Software Engineer, you need a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, algorithms, and data structures, usually supported by a computer science degree or related field. Familiarity with common coding languages (such as Java, Python, or C++), version control systems like Git, and basic software development tools is typically expected. Strong problem-solving skills, eagerness to learn, teamwork, and effective communication help new engineers excel in dynamic team environments. These skills are crucial to adapting quickly, contributing to projects, and building a successful foundation in the software industry.

What typical projects or tasks might a new grad software engineer work on in their first year?

As a New Grad Software Engineer, you’ll often start by contributing to team projects through tasks like fixing bugs, writing unit tests, and developing small features under the supervision of senior engineers. You might participate in code reviews, collaborate on documentation, and learn to work with the company’s development tools and processes. Over time, as you demonstrate reliability and technical proficiency, you may be given ownership of more complex components or independent tasks. This structured approach helps you learn best practices, understand the codebase, and progressively build the confidence and experience needed for more advanced responsibilities.

General Statement
In support of the Montana State University mission, the Information Technology Center promotes, develops, delivers, and facilitates the use of information technology services and resources.
This Computer Software Engineer/Applications II position is located in the Enterprise Services Group (ESG). ESG is responsible for technical support of all major computer-based administrative applications for the four-campus MSU system. MSU utilizes many hosted applications and third party applications as well as Ellucian Banner software, running on an Oracle database. Modules include Human Resources (HR), Finance, Student, and Financial Aid. All modules are supported by a database/systems administration team. The Computer Software Engineer fills a vital role performing professional level work analyzing business needs and user requirements, and designing and developing computer programs and user interfaces to meet those requirements.
Duties and Responsibilities
Software Engineering
  • Manage software development and maintenance across multiple languages, operating systems, and applications
  • Manage software life-cycles in all phases
  • Develop and maintain applications supporting the ERP
  • Modify existing applications to improve efficiency
  • Test and validate enhancements, new developments, upgrades and patches to existing systems

Sub-system Software Management and Analysis Apply software analysis techniques across the Enterprise Information System (EIS)
  • Conduct impact and alternative analysis
  • Evaluate patches and EIS upgrades for incorporation into team modules and applications
  • Communicate with functional and technical personnel relative to sub-system issues
  • Prioritize issues and tasks relative to system impact
  • Elicit business requirements from functional users
  • Implement technical solutions for business problems

Systems Analysis and Design Provide long-range planning, design, evaluation, and implementation of data processing systems
  • Methodically gather and organize business requirements and user needs
  • Formulate alternatives in system design and process approach and analyze time, effort, risk, reward, to reach recommended solution (s)
  • Develop system design specifications and technical requirements appropriate to guide programmers in the program development and testing of a system or subsystem
  • Oversee the effort to program interface solutions; test, document, and maintain

Customer Support, Troubleshooting, and Problem Resolution
  • Provide high-level technical consultation for customers within and external to ITC
  • Communicate with technical and non-technical personnel
  • Research and interpret technical documentation
  • Solve problems through analysis and deductive reasoning

Required Qualifications - Experience, Education, Knowledge & Skills
  1. Progressively responsible experience or education in computer science, information technology, or similar field plus two years of recent full-time computer application programming experience or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  2. Demonstrated successful experience performing enterprise level analysis of system requirements, designing application solutions and enhancements, and developing software to meet requirements.
  3. Experience programming enterprise database applications such as Oracle, SQL Server, etc.
  4. Experience programming with C++, Java, or other Object-Oriented language.
  5. Experience using a Linux or Unix based operating system.

Preferred Qualifications - Experience, Education, Knowledge & Skills
  1. Experience with source control management software such as GIT or Subversion.
  2. Experience programming with Oracle PL/SQL language.
  3. Experience with the GRAILS and/or Angular frameworks.
  4. Experience working at a higher education institution and with Ellucian Banner.
